Rinus VeeKay signs extension with Ed Carpenter Racing

Ed Carpenter Racing announced Thursday that they locked up Rinus VeeKay in a multi-year extension.

The 20-year-old Dutchman has spent the entirety of his NTT IndyCar Series career with the Indianapolis-based squad. He logged his lone win to date in last year’s GMR Grand Prix of Indianapolis.

“I am very excited to continue with Ed Carpenter Racing for what will be my fourth year in the NTT INDYCAR SERIES! Ed Carpenter gave me the opportunity to drive for the team when I came out of Indy Lights and has let me showcase my talents in an Indy car ever since,” VeeKay said. “The continuity at ECR is great, there have barely been any changes in my time here and it’s very nice to have the same group of people around me all the time. We have been stepping up our game every season and with the support of Todd Ault and BitNile, we can really move forward as we head into 2023.”

VeeKay lies 11th in this season’s standings on the heels of a pole at Barber and two fourth-place finishes in the last five races.
